[...] Internet Explorer 7 or IE7 will be released, distributed and installed automatically as a High Priority Update by Automatic Updates, and Windows Update and Microsoft Update sites. Internet Explorer 7 will be available for users of genuine Windows XP SP2, Windows XP 64-bit Edition, and Windows Server 2003 SP1. As one of the delivery channel of IE7 is Automatic Updates, if you have configured your to automatically update your Windows, then IE7 setup files will be automatically download, consuming your bandwidth. If you¡¯re a system administrator for many computers prefer for manual deployment with just one download, or want to control or delay the upgrade process to IE7 or simply dislike IE7, then you should take action in order to prevent and block the Automatic Updates¡¯ downloading and installation of Internet Explorer 7. If your organization or company uses an update server such as WSUS (Windows Server Update Services) or SMS (Systems Management Server), to prevent and block the deployment and installation of IE7 to workstations, simply declines to release the update will prevent unwanted changes. [...] Mozilla Firefox 2.0 is the next generation Firefox browser and is the major upgrade to the increasingly popular web browser since version 1.5. Firefox 2.0 has been in testing with various betas and release candidates since March and was delayed from original scheduled launch date in August to October due to bugs and security issues. The new Mozilla FoxFire 2.0 features visual refresh, built-in phishing protection just like in IE7, enhanced search capabilities with search term suggestions, improved tabbed browsing, resuming your browsing session with Session Restore feature, previewing and subscribing to Web feeds, inline spell checking, Live Titles as bookmark, improved Add-ons manager, JavaScript 1.7 support, extended search plugin format, updates to the extension system, client-side session, persistent storage, SVG text support, and now comes with a new Windows installer. Mozilla FireFox 2.0 is released on 24 October 2006. Although not yet featured on FireFox homepage, the latest release of FireFox 2.0 can now be downloaded from various Mozilla FTP site and other HTTP or FTP mirrors. [...] Internet Explorer 7 (IE7) is the latest next generation graphical web browser from Microsoft for Microsoft Windows series of operating system. IE7 features enhanced security framework, protection against phishing, deceptive or malicious software, full user control of ActiveX, various bug fixes, enhancements to support the web standards, improvements in HTML 4.01/CSS 2, tabbed browsing, tabs preview, tabs management, and web RSS feeds reader. [...] Mozilla Foundation has released the latest version of popular web browser - FireFox 2.0. FireFox 2 features new features and enhancements for better users web experience. Among the improvements are enhanced tabbed browsing. With the FireFox 2 enhanced tabbed browsing, users will now has new web pages opened in tabs by default, and when users have too many tabs opened, a scroll arrows will appear on either side of tabs slide, allowing users to switch (or scroll) to other open tabs. A button on the right side will displays an easy-to-read list of all open tabs. Beside, each tabs has its own close button too, just like in IE7. If you don¡¯t like the new feature of close button appears on each and every tabs, or fear that you may accidently close a tab (you can actually re-open closed tabs from ¡°Recently Closed Tabs¡± in History menu to bring it back to FireFox browser, of course, without any unsaved work), or have been too familiar or just want back or revert to the old FireFox 1.5 style of tabbed browsing close button at the end of the Tab bar, you can modify a setting to instruct FireFox to hide the close button on the tabs itself and display the close button at the end of the bar instead. [...] You may have just upgrade your Internet Explorer 6 (IE6) to Internet Explorer 7 (IE7), however, Microsoft has starting the development on on the next generation of Internet Explorer called ¡°IE Next¡± (likely to be named ¡°Internet Explorer 8¡È (IE8) or IE 7.5 on official release) or codenamed ¡°Teahupoo¡± quite some time back. And general public, IT professional and web developers or designers will likely get to see or preview a prototype of IE 8 during the Microsoft MIX ¡®07 conference in late April 2007. Most of the sessions in MIX 07 will focus on web development, with the popular AJAX, ASP.NET and WPE/E topics taking the center stage, and discussed in most sessions. However, one of the sessions at MIX¡¯07 is ¡°First Look at the Future of IE¡± which targeted audiences of web designers and web developers group with the following description: Hear what Microsoft¡¯s browser investments mean to you, and make sure you get a voice in shaping the next version of Internet Explorer. Hear about what features and layout issues are being worked on, and let us know what causes you the most problems. [...]

[...] Internet Explorer 7 (IE7) has built in search built-in instant search box on the top right corner of IE window, providing an easy way to initiate web search. The search done by the IE7 instant search is actually depending on which Search Provider you choose. You can add in as many Search Providers as you want, such as Google, AOL, Ask.com, Yahoo!, Windows Live Search (included by default), Amazon, ESPN, MTV, Expedia, Wikipedia, Amazon and etc. However, if you format your computer, or change your computer, the IE7 Search Providers list will be lost. To keep it, there is a hack and trick to export and save the Search Providers list, which can then be copied, transfered or migrated to new computer or re-imported after re-installation of Windows Vista or XP operating system.
